Output 20d3587e910cc680b20108d2053a4c114df7d24530d3c18e91b19937c391d26d:1

value
25686137
script pubkey
OP_0 OP_PUSHBYTES_20 30dc539f4e3e5bd86009e7954a4e9a0a282a6caa
address
bc1qxrw9886w8edascqfu7255n56pg5z5m927w4qtr
transaction
20d3587e910cc680b20108d2053a4c114df7d24530d3c18e91b19937c391d26d
spent
true